All Replies (4)

You can do that by customizing the toolbar. Just right-click on it and choose customize. More info here - Customize Firefox controls, buttons and toolbars

Thanks for the suggestion, but it doesn't help. By following your suggestion I have the ability to add certain icons, but not the Awesome Screen Shot extension.

Any other ideas?

Chosen Solution

Maybe double-check that you have the awesome screenshot extension installed? You can download it again from here - https://addons.mozilla.org/en-US/firefox/addon/awesome-screenshot-capture-/

I have it installed. I had to scroll way down to the bottom of the customize window to find the button (see screenshot).

You know it was installed already but I took your suggestion, deleted it and RE installed it and it works! So thanks for the suggestion. I'm back in business.
